Sheet Pan Honey Garlic Salmon with Zucchini and Corn

A quick and flavorful sheet pan dinner featuring tender honey garlic salmon paired with roasted zucchini and corn, perfect for a healthy weeknight meal.
Ingredients
Protein
4filletssalmon fillets(about 6 ounces each)
Seasonings
Salt and black pepperSalt and black pepper(to taste)
3tablespoonshoney
3clovesgarlic(minced)
3tablespoonsolive oil(divided)
1tablespoonlemon juice(fresh)
1teaspoonDijon mustard
½teaspoonpaprika
Vegetables
2mediumzucchini(sliced into half moons)
2earscorn(kernels removed, or 2 cups corn kernels)
1cupcherry tomatoes(optional)
For serving
to tasteFresh parsley
to serveLemon wedges
optionalRed pepper flakes
Instructions
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C) and line a sheet pan with parchment paper.
Mix honey, garlic, 2 tbsp olive oil, lemon juice, Dijon mustard, paprika, salt, and pepper to make the sauce.
Toss zucchini, corn, and tomatoes with remaining olive oil, salt, and pepper; spread on the pan.
Place salmon in the center, spoon sauce over, and bake for 12-15 minutes until cooked and vegetables are tender.
Garnish with parsley, lemon wedges, and red pepper flakes before serving.
